257 Dean St, Providence, RI 02903

257 Dean St, Providence, RI 02903 is on the street of Dean St, in the city of Providence, Rhode Island. It is in the zip code of RI 02903.

257 Dean St, Providence, RI 02903 is a Single Family home.
It has , 4,055 sqft square feet lot size.

 
 
 
 
© 2024footer